Formula
Formula
lb/(ft·s) = reyn × 4633.063
Multiply any value in reynolds (lbf·s/in²) by 4633.063 to obtain the value in pounds per foot-second.

How do I convert lb/(ft·s) back to reyn?
Divide by the same factor — or equivalently, multiply by 0.0002158399. So 1 lb/(ft·s) = 0.00021584 reyn.
When would I need to convert reynolds (lbf·s/in²) to pound per foot-second?
Dynamic viscosity conversions between reyn and lb/(ft·s) are common in fluid characterisation, pump and control valve sizing, pipeline pressure-drop calculations, and lubrication engineering. Centipoise (cP) and mPa·s are the most widely used units in process datasheets; Pa·s is required for most simulation tools.
